It’s almost time to “close” your fi rst hack, as they say in the O.R., but let’s look at a few fi nal modifi cations before Frank rises from the slab.

Beyond retuning the clock and fi nding some musically-viable almost-shorts, the most signifi cant change you can make to a toy is replacing the little speaker with a big one, thereby confi rming the Second Law of the Avant-Garde (introduced in chapter 7). A telephone tap coil resting on the little speaker is one approach, as discussed already. But if your circuit is never going to be played by saliva-drenched fi ngers it’s safe to try a wired connection directly to an amplifi er.
